Effects of Water Reducer Admixtures on Concrete Strength and Durability
Durability of concrete materials is one of the major concerns of material engineers throughout the country, particularly in cold regions such as North Dakota. Previous research projects sponsored by the North Dakota Department of Transportation (NDDOT) have investigated the effects of fly ash and dense graded aggregates on the durability characteristics of concrete pavements and bridge decks. This research is intended to build on previous research and study the effects of different water reducing-admixtures on the strength and durability of concrete used for pavements.
